Transaction dd881cc62a19e5e317eef4a71be0ac0ef7b5ef77f90b31a2b49e4c4c670d0a0f

24 Input
1 Outputs
  • dd881cc62a19e5e317eef4a71be0ac0ef7b5ef77f90b31a2b49e4c4c670d0a0f:0
  • value  164173670
    address  11kHGRszSfsJ3apRXPPx9oVQSFwdSZKrs